The fee structure for Bachelor of Arts at Symbiosis Law School, Hyderabad in rupees:

Academic Fees (Per Annum)1,82,500

Institute Deposit (Refundable)20,000

Hostel Deposit (Refundable)15,000

Hostel Fees (Per Annum)64,250

Mess Fees (Per Annum)51,750

Total Fees - 3,33,500

 ELIGIBILITY FOR BA. LL.B & BBA. LL.B Standard XII (10+2) passed from any recognised board with minimum 45% marks or equivalent grade (40% marks or equivalent grade for Scheduled Caste/Scheduled Tribes).

Separate merit list for BBA. LL.B will be prepared and published during the registration period for the SLAT.

 Note:It is suggested that those candidates who have studied commerce/accounts/mathematics may apply for BBA. LL.B programme.

The fees structure for LL.M. in business and corporate law at Symbiosis law school, Hyderabad:

Tution fees - 1.5 lakh

Hostel fees - 2.26 lakh

One time payment - 10,000

There are various scholarships offered by the Institute on merit basis. Some of the scholarships are the Government of India SC/ ST Scholarship, Symbiosis Foundation Scholarship, LLM Scholarship and UG Merit Scholarship.
